A nurse is preparing to administer total parenteral nutrition (TPN) to a client. Which of the following findings indicates a need to obtain a new bag of TPN before administering? The TPN solution has an oily appearance and a layer of fat on top of the solution. The TPN solution contains added electrolytes, vitamins and trace elements. The bag of TPN was prepared by the pharmacy 12 hours prior. The bag of TPN is labeled with the client's name, medical record number and prescription. The TPN solution has an oily appearance and a layer of fat on top of the solution. Before administration of TPN, the nurse should look for “cracking” of TPN solution. This occurs if the calcium or phosphorous content is high or if poor-salt albumin is added. A “cracked” TPN solution has an oily appearance or a layer of fat on top of the solution and should not be used.
